残垣败壁
cányuánbài

lit. walls reduced to rubble (idiom)

3 meanings
MEANING3 meanings

MEANING

  1. noun

    lit. walls reduced to rubble (idiom)

    • After the earthquake, only ruined walls and collapsed structures remained here.

  2. noun

    fig. scene of devastation

    • After the earthquake, only crumbling walls and broken ruins remained here.

  3. noun

    ruins

    • This city is left with only crumbling walls and ruined ramparts.
